Women's Soccer Falls In Final Minute To Seahawks

St. Mary's (Md.) 1, Lancaster Bible 0
 
St. Mary's Starters
Baker, Faranetta, Tazza, Katz-Starr, Yurich, Giron, Mangold, Kifer, Mayo, Raines & Goalkeeper- Wells
 
LBC Starters
Megan Rogers, Taylor Shultz, Bryanna Stutzman, Adeline Moore, Bailey Donaldson, Kara Huber, Bryanna Hoover, Sam Koons, Avery Bieber, Kendal Ream & Goalkeeper- Erin Mikula 

How It Happened
The Lancaster Bible College women's soccer dropped a last-minute heartbreaker to St. Mary's College of Maryland, conceding a goal in the 89th minute to fall 1-0 on Saturday, October 30.
The Chargers' defense was strong early in the first half, fighting off nine Seahawk shot attempts. Erin Mikula made four of her seven saves in the first half. LBC's best scoring opportunity of the half came in the third minute, when Kara Huber launched a shot on goal that was saved at the last moment. The game remained scoreless heading into the half.
LBC would make some halftime adjustments and control more of the possession early in the second half. In the 54th minute Kendal Ream fired a shot that was deflected out of bounds, earning a corner kick. The Chargers would not be able to capitalize on the opportunity and the game remained tied. St. Mary's continued putting pressure on the Chargers defense, eventually breaking through in the 89th minute when Ella Raines scored the game-winning goal.   
 
Inside The Numbers
- Erin Mikula made seven saves in her return to goal
- Kara Huber and Kendal Ream each fired a shot
- The Seahawks were led by Ella Raines who scored in the 89th minute
- St. Mary's held the advantage in shots, 14-2
